1. University of Mobile

A private, Baptist-affiliated university, the University of Mobile offers a faith-integrated learning environment.

It has a diverse range of over 75 academic programs spanning various fields such as business, nursing, education, and Christian studies.

The university also has an engineering partnership program with Auburn University and the University of South Alabama.

With a student body of about 1,500, the University of Mobile provides a close-knit community where students can develop both academically and spiritually.

2. University of South Alabama

This public research university provides a comprehensive educational experience with over 100 undergraduate and graduate degree programs.

Known for its strong emphasis on health sciences, including medicine and nursing, the university also offers programs in business, engineering, computing, and more.

With a significant focus on research and innovation, the University of South Alabama serves a large student population of over 15,000 and participates in NCAA Division I athletics.

3. Spring Hill College

As a private Jesuit college, Spring Hill College emphasizes a liberal arts education grounded in the Jesuit tradition.

It offers a wide range of undergraduate and graduate programs across various disciplines like business, communication arts, education, humanities, nursing, and the sciences.

Spring Hill College is known for its commitment to community service, social justice, and ethical leadership, providing a well-rounded education that extends beyond academics.

4. Fortis College

Fortis College in Mobile specializes in career-oriented education, particularly in the healthcare field.

It offers programs in dental assisting and dental hygiene, as well as continuing education courses in various healthcare-related areas.

The college prepares students for entry-level positions in the healthcare industry, focusing on practical skills and hands-on experience.

5. Coastal Alabama Community College

A public two-year community college, Coastal Alabama Community College offers a range of undergraduate majors in business, computer and information sciences, engineering, health professions, and mechanic and repair technologies.

It serves students across its eight campuses in Southern Alabama, providing a diverse array of academic programs and vocational training.

6. Bishop State Community College

This historically black community college offers over 50 associate degree and certificate programs.

With four campuses in Mobile County, Bishop State serves a diverse student body of around 2,400.

The college provides a range of programs in various fields, including arts, sciences, business, health, and technical education, catering to students seeking both academic and career-focused pathways.

7. Faulkner University

Located in Mobile, Faulkner University is a private institution that has been serving adult students for over 30 years.

It offers a range of associate and bachelor's degree programs in areas like business administration, counseling psychology, criminal justice, and various fields of psychology, including general/clinical, forensic, and health & rehabilitation.

The university is designed to accommodate busy adult learners with classes available during the day, evenings, weekends, and online.

Faulkner University in Mobile is known for its commitment to providing education that aligns with Christian values.

8. United States Sports Academy

Situated in Daphne, Alabama, just a short distance from Mobile, the United States Sports Academy is a unique institution specializing in sports education.

This private, not-for-profit university offers undergraduate and graduate programs focused on sports management, coaching, sports medicine, and sports studies.

It is dedicated to preparing students for careers in the sports industry, ranging from athletic management to sports performance.

The academy's specialized focus on sports-related disciplines makes it a distinctive choice for those passionate about a career in sports.

9. Remington College

Remington College in Mobile is a private, not-for-profit educational institution offering career-focused training and education.

The college provides programs in health sciences, information technology, and other fields, designed to equip students with practical skills for immediate entry into the workforce.

With a focus on hands-on learning and industry-relevant training, Remington College aims to meet the needs of students seeking to transition to professional roles upon graduation quickly.

10. Blue Cliff Career College

Located in Mobile, Alabama, Blue Cliff Career College is a private, for-profit institution focusing on career-oriented education, primarily in the fields of healthcare and wellness.

The college offers specialized programs in areas such as massage therapy, cosmetology, and esthetics, aiming to equip students with the practical skills and theoretical knowledge needed for success in these industries.

What Is the Biggest School Near Mobile, AL?

The University of South Alabama, located in the bustling city of Mobile, is the largest educational institution in the region.

Home to over 15,000 students, the university is known for its comprehensive approach to education, offering a wide range of programs from liberal arts to health sciences.

The University of South Alabama stands out for its strong research initiatives and community engagement, making it an excellent choice for students seeking a rich and diverse college experience.

Its proximity to Mobile's cultural and business centers further enhances students' educational and professional opportunities.
